#include <iostream>
#include <string>
#include <vector>
#include <highfive/H5File.hpp>
#include <highfive/H5DataSet.hpp>
#include <highfive/H5DataSpace.hpp>
using namespace HighFive;
static const std::string FILE_NAME("create_dataset_string_example.h5");
// create a dataset from a vector of string
// read it back and print it
int main(void) {
try {
// Create a new file using the default property lists.
File file(FILE_NAME, File::ReadWrite | File::Create | File::Truncate);
const char strings_fixed[][16] = {"abcabcabcabcabc", "123123123123123"};
// create a dataset ready to contains strings of the size of the vector
file.createDataSet<char[10]>("ds1", DataSpace(2)).write(strings_fixed);
// Without specific type info this will create an int8 dataset
file.createDataSet("ds2", strings_fixed);
// Now test the new interface type
FixedLenStringArray<10> arr{"0000000", "1111111"}; // also accepts std::vector
auto ds = file.createDataSet("ds3", arr);
// Read back truncating to 4 chars
FixedLenStringArray<4> array_back;
ds.read(array_back);
std::cout << "First item is '" << array_back[0] << "'" << std::endl
<< "Second item is '" << array_back[1] << "'" << std::endl;
} catch (const Exception& err) {
// catch and print any HDF5 error
std::cerr << err.what() << std::endl;
}
return 0; // successfully terminated
}
